The Bergin Hunt and Fish Club: is a storefront in Ozone Park in Queens that was a Gambino Crime Family hangout that was notoriously attended by John Gotti. Loyal members to Gotti’s branch of the Gambino’s gained the nickname the “Bergin Crew” because of their hangout. The site was also where investigators placed surveillance to listen in on Gotti's operation in the early 1980s.
